MRS. BAIDATSKY
Chapter 8: Imperialism
Isolationism
The outlook of the United States before the purchase of Alaska.
Non-involvement with world affairs“Steer clear of permanent alliances with any
portion of the foreign world.” George Washington
Expansionism
Outlook of the United States after the purchase of Alaska.
The American “frontier” had ended. There was no more room to expand west. Wanted to expand trade to other parts of the
world.
Imperialism
The late 1800s and the early 1900s were called an age of imperialism.
During this time, powerful European nations created large empires by gaining economic and political control over weaker nations
The search for materials and markets drove imperialism
Also, some people believed they could “lift up” the world’s “uncivilized people” by sharing Christianity and Western Civilization (Democracy)
